The other three fields are meaningless when colorspace == V4L2_COLORSPACE_DEFAULT. > + } else { > + if (sdformat->format.xfer_func == V4L2_XFER_FUNC_DEFAULT) { > + sdformat->format.xfer_func = > + V4L2_MAP_XFER_FUNC_DEFAULT( > + sdformat->format.colorspace); > + } > + if (sdformat->format.ycbcr_enc == V4L2_YCBCR_ENC_DEFAULT) { > + sdformat->format.ycbcr_enc = > + V4L2_MAP_YCBCR_ENC_DEFAULT( > + sdformat->format.colorspace); > + } > + if (sdformat->format.quantization == V4L2_QUANTIZATION_DEFAULT) { > + sdformat->format.quantization = > + V4L2_MAP_QUANTIZATION_DEFAULT( > + cc->cs != IPUV3_COLORSPACE_YUV, > + sdformat->format.colorspace, > + sdformat->format.ycbcr_enc); > + } Is this needed for validation? Currently these fields play no role in the default link validation. Which I think is actually the right thing to do, unless the subdev can do actual colorspace conversion. I would just drop the whole 'else' here. Actually, wouldn't it be better to always just copy this information from fmt? This subdev doesn't do any colorspace conversion, it just passes on this information. I.e., you can't set it in any meaningful way.
